图像缩放器 "creating breakpoints"
Image resizer "creating breakpoints"
我正在使用 ASP.NET ImageResizer 库,我的应用程序运行良好。
但我遇到了两个问题,首先是单个 ip 请求许多图像,例如:
image.jpeg?width=10
image.jpeg?width=11
image.jpeg?width=12
image.jpeg?width=13
但是我只是简单地解决了每分钟 X 个请求。
我的第二个问题是我不想创建所有图像,我想要断点,比如:
1º - 320w- 213h
2º - 453w- 302h
3º - 579w- 386h
4º - 687w- 458h
5º - 786w- 524h
...
这个table我从这个great article.
我的问题是我可以使用 ImageResizer 库配置来解决这个问题,还是我必须解决这个问题?
ImageResizer 提供 "Presets",您可以将其锁定,以便只能使用预设。如您所述,这些通常用于创建断点。
如果你有攻击者,有许多 IPS 系统可以根据模式检测恶意攻击并阻止它们。 CloudFlare 也擅长于此。
我正在使用 ASP.NET ImageResizer 库,我的应用程序运行良好。
但我遇到了两个问题,首先是单个 ip 请求许多图像,例如:
image.jpeg?width=10
image.jpeg?width=11
image.jpeg?width=12
image.jpeg?width=13
但是我只是简单地解决了每分钟 X 个请求。
我的第二个问题是我不想创建所有图像,我想要断点,比如:
1º - 320w- 213h
2º - 453w- 302h
3º - 579w- 386h
4º - 687w- 458h
5º - 786w- 524h
... 这个table我从这个great article.
我的问题是我可以使用 ImageResizer 库配置来解决这个问题,还是我必须解决这个问题?
ImageResizer 提供 "Presets",您可以将其锁定,以便只能使用预设。如您所述,这些通常用于创建断点。
如果你有攻击者,有许多 IPS 系统可以根据模式检测恶意攻击并阻止它们。 CloudFlare 也擅长于此。